Dark Lightning “Lights Up” the Sky
Scientists have recently discovered the phenomenon they call “dark lightning.” This burst of high-energy gamma rays happens just before the flash of ordinary lightning. And while they still aren’t sure how, researchers think there’s a connection between both flavors of lightning.
The Fermi Gamma-Ray Space Telescope, a NASA satellite that was launched into orbit in 2008, found evidence that lightning strikes were generating antimatter blasts heading out into space.
Nextbigfuture – Ohio State University has performed some computational studies of molten salt reactors for NASA space applications.They looked at 4 MW thermal and 60 MW thermal reactors and flow dynamics and basic design. Molten salt reactors are an appealing technology for space because of their high temperature and low pressure operation, controllability, and high fuel burn up, among other features.
